About Le Yang
Le Yang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science, Insect Science, Epidemiology and Clinical Psychology, having authored 26 papers that have together received 534 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Nematode management and characterization studies (11 papers), Fungal and yeast genetics research (7 papers),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(5 papers), Entomopathogenic Microorganisms in Pest Control (5 papers), Studies on Chitinases and Chitosanases (3 papers), Respiratory viral infections research (3 papers), COVID-19 and Mental Health (3 papers) and COVID-19 Digital Contact Tracing (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Insect Science (140 citations), Aging (16 citations), Plant Science (305 citations), Molecular Biology (261 citations) and Clinical Psychology (73 citations). Le Yang has collaborated with scholars based in China and France. Frequent co-authors include Jinkui Yang, Ke‐Qin Zhang, Na Bai, Wanjie Tang, Tao Hu, Jiuping Xu, Meihua Xie, Xuewei Yang, Meichen Zhu and Xuemei Li. Their work appears in journals such as Virology Journal, Microbiological Research, Journal of Fungi, Science China Life Sciences and Virulence.
